    brainvision said:
    did you try that: Boot from USB Drive on Windows 10 PC

    what's exactly the issue you have?
    Thanks for the help but I had alredy seen that and the problem is while selecting upgrade option it says'The computer started using the windows installation media and needs to be restarted.'

    And while selecting custom(advanced) it says ' The windows cant install on this disk. The disk has an MBR partition table . On EFI systems , windows can only be installed to GPT disks.
